Love that should not be, cannot be, yet cannot be denied.
I met you…
And I knew, so early on, that it was right
But I also knew that it could never be.
So I sat at the edge
And I dipped in my toes
Thinking to myself how careful I would be

Yet slowly, but surely
You drew me in

Now here I am
Treading water, for a time
I could swim to the edge and pull myself out… I think.
But for now, here I stay
Looking for the end, not knowing what it will be
Fearing the time when the energy is gone

And slowly, but surely
You draw me under
